The map shows the spread of religions across Europe in the 1500s. Map of Religions in Europe in 1560. Roman Catholic, Lutheran,

Calvinist, Anglican, Eastern Orthodox, Mixed, Calvinist, Islam and Catholic religions are shown. The latter 3 are in the minority. Based on the map, which had occurred by 1560?
History
1 answer:
Misha Larkins [42]3 years ago
8 0

Answer:

- The Calvinist faith had spread from Switzerland to other parts of Europe.

Explanation:

Calvinism is described as the Christian religious tradition that is based upon the doctrines and forms of Christian practice of several Protestant reformers. One of its key characteristics is the 'Augustinian Doctrine of Predestination' which says that God has chosen some for salvation irrespective of their deeds or faith.

As per the information provided by the map, '<u>the Calvinist faith had stretched its boundaries to various parts of the Europe along with Switzerland</u><u>.</u>' <u>This spread lead to significant alterations in the development of distinct structures of Churches and their reformation</u> <u>as the Catholic beliefs of began to be questioned</u>. They started feeling that giving authority to the Pope or Priests is leading to the abuse of power and taking them away from the truth as mentioned in the Bible.
